Debtor/Creditor Group
The Debtor/Creditor Group brings together expertise from all parts of the firm to provide comprehensive legal advice and assistance to debtors and creditors, with a special emphasis on mortgage debt and bankruptcy. This group assists clients in all stages of financial crisis, from planning to avoid a crisis, to engaging in litigation to resolve a crisis.

We have significant experience with "predatory lending" and "lender liability" disputes, which involve holding the lender responsible for losses caused by improper lending decisions or improper collection efforts. We also represent creditors in bankruptcy proceedings. As a debt relief agency, we help people and businesses file for bankruptcy relief under the Bankruptcy Code. The debtor services we provide may involve bankruptcy relief under the Bankruptcy Code.
